Who we are

The Royal Canadian Air Force (RCAF) is part of the Department of National Defence and the Canadian Armed Forces. For air defence, maritime patrol, search and rescue, air mobility and sustainment, and aerospace control, Canadians can rely on the RCAF to serve them at home, across the globe and beyond.
